Haaland double earns Maresca Champions League win

Erling Haaland's double earned Manchester City a 2-0 win at FC Porto, giving Enzo Maresca his first Champions League victory as City head coach. But it was another match in which Maresca's side won without convincing.

City's main man up front was wasteful in the first half, with Diogo Costa making two saves from chances in the area and Haaland heading another good effort over the bar. Porto's goalkeeper was also brilliant, including stopping Rayan Cherki from the rebound of one of Haaland's chances.

Haaland made amends after just two minutes of the second period, nodding an Enzo Fernandez cross off the post after barging Jakub Kiwior aside. City then took their foot off the gas as Porto grew in confidence. Alan Varela curled just wide, while Gianluigi Donnarumma was nearly caught in possession by William Gomes.

Haaland tucked home Rayan Ait-Nouri's cutback in stoppage time to seal the result. City became the first team to beat Porto at the Estadio do Dragao this calendar year. But improvement is needed ahead of Sunday's Manchester derby at Old Trafford.
